New Email Security Requirements Will Affect Email Delivery
Domains like Gmail, Yahoo, and AOL will implement changes in the beginning of February 2024. Stay on top of it with our new solution.
In the ever-changing world of digital communication, major email domain providers are gearing up to introduce a new set of email authentication standards requirements in February 2024. These requirements aim to enrich user experience, fortify against spam, and enhance the overall security of email communications.
To begin with, domains like Gmail, Yahoo, and AOL will implement these changes, and we anticipate more providers will follow shortly.

This is what you got to do
If you are using noreply@event.trippus.com, we have already ensured the use of all three protocols mentioned below; these changes won’t impact you.
However, if you are using a domain other than @event.trippus.com, we strongly suggest configuring DKIM and DMARC for that domain.
What are the Email Standards?
3 key protocols to keep an eye on: SPF, DKIM and DMARC.
SPF
SPF stands for Sender Policy Framework and specifies authorized mail servers.
DKIM
DKIM is short for DomainKeys Identified Mail and it uses cryptographic signatures for sender domain authenticity.
DMARC
DMARC is an abbreviation Domain-based Message Authentication, Reporting, and Conformance and it sets policies and provides reporting mechanisms.
